Dr. B explains how to draw the Lewis structure for XeH4. Xenon has 8 valence electrons, and each of the four hydrogens has 1, totaling 12 valence electrons. Xenon is placed in the center with hydrogens around it. Initial bonds use 8 electrons, filling hydrogen's outer shells. Xenon can hold more than 8 electrons, so the remaining 4 are added to it. This completes the structure, ensuring all valence electrons are used. The formal charges confirm this is the best structure for XeH4.
